A Much-Loved Family Home, Full of Potential – First Time Ever on the Market Since 1964

Tucked away in a desirable and peaceful residential area, this cherished semi-detached home has been in the same family since it was built in 1964 – a testament to the love and memories created here over the decades. Now coming to the open market for the very first time, it offers a rare opportunity to purchase a home that has never before changed hands.

In 1994, the current owners also purchased the freehold, making it a truly independent and long-term family home – one filled with warmth, care, and character.

Set behind a neat lawn and generous driveway to the side, the house exudes authentic mid-century charm, ready to be refreshed and reimagined for modern living. This truly is a blank canvas with boundless potential – perfect for those looking to create a home that reflects their own style and needs.

Step through the pretty porch into a welcoming hallway that leads to a spacious, light-filled lounge/diner. Large picture windows at both ends allow sunlight to pour through from morning until dusk, and the sliding doors at the rear open directly onto a private, mature garden – not overlooked and ideal for children to play or for entertaining on summer evenings.

The separate kitchen retains its original walk-in larder and enjoys a lovely view over the garden – the perfect backdrop for family dinners or a quiet morning coffee. A door from the kitchen leads into an attached annexe, with its own entrance hallway, shower room, and a flexible room previously used as a bedsit – offering excellent potential for multigenerational living, a home office or even self-contained guest accommodation (subject to necessary consents). From here, there is also access to the garage which could, in time, be converted or extended over, again subject to the usual planning permissions.

Upstairs, you'll find two generously sized double bedrooms, a small double, and a family bathroom with separate WC. The rear bedroom enjoys far-reaching views across the beautiful East Sussex countryside – a tranquil setting to wake up to each day.

Outside, the rear garden is a real highlight – private and peaceful with mature planting and space for al fresco dining, barbecues, or simply relaxing in the sun. To the front, there's a lawned area and ample parking for several vehicles.

Location – Crowborough, East Sussex

Crowborough is the largest inland town in East Sussex, set amidst the stunning High Weald Area of Outstanding Natural Beauty and just a stone’s throw from the Ashdown Forest. The town offers a vibrant yet relaxed lifestyle, with a mix of independent shops, popular cafes, excellent schools, leisure centre and mainline rail links to London. Outdoor enthusiasts will love the nearby walking trails, nature reserves and open spaces, while the historic spa town of Royal Tunbridge Wells – with its boutique shopping, restaurants, and the iconic Pantiles – is only eight miles away.
